  1. Ken Spears. Music Department: The Green Hornet. Ken Spears was an American animator, television writer, television producer and sound editor from Los Angeles. He and his partner Joe Ruby co-created the "Scooby-Doo" franchise, and all five of its original co-protagonists. They later co-led the animation studio Ruby-Spears Productions (1977-1996), which produced a large number of animated ...

  6. Joe Ruby was an American animator, television editor, writer, and producer; the co-founder with Ken Spears of television animation production company Ruby-Spears Productions. He started in sound editing at Hanna-Barbera in 1960, then he and Spears co-created Scooby-Doo, Where Are You! in 1969 and The Scooby-Doo Show in 1976, as well as Jabberjaw, Dynomutt, Dog Wonder, and Captain Caveman and ...
